  • Performance of various engineering duties including but not limited to: engineering plan and specification development; performance of engineering calculations; hydraulic system design work; performance of engineering evaluations; development of AutoCAD design drawings; modeling of wastewater treatment systems.
  • Environmental (primarily water, wastewater, stormwater) regulatory compliance functions including permitting, development of environmental plans and programs (e.g., Storm Water Pollution Prevention Plans, Spill Prevention, Control and Countermeasure [SPCC] Plan), including employee training programs, environmental regulatory compliance monitoring and reporting, performance of environmental compliance audits, review and interpretation of environmental laws, rules and regulations.
  • Visiting client sites for meetings, data collection, observation of existing treatment systems, environmental auditing, etc. to prepare environmental plans, engineering evaluations and other activities.
  • Development of proposals for potential projects.
  • Project Management.
  • Other professional activities/duties as may be assigned.
